Berlin Wall: Italy's senator,tensions between Poland-Belarus

'Deliberately aggressive use of migrants is an inhumane act.'

09 November, 18:58
(ANSA) - TRIESTE, 09 NOV - "The opposition between the blocks and the risk of a war in Europe seemed to disappear the day the Berlin Wall fell, but apparently, history teaches nothing, and, tragically, just today the sensitive border between Poland and Belarus recorded rising tensions. Wherever it comes from, the deliberately aggressive use of migrants is an inhumane act," said in a statement Senator Tatjana Rojc (PD) on the anniversary of the fall of the Berlin Wall, regarding the escalating tensions on the border between Poland and Belarus.

"For the Nations and the politics, the fall of the Berlin Wall should be teaching - added the senator - the impossibility of imposing constrictions and oppressions indefinitely to the peoples. In this case, produced by a specific ideology, but typical of any dictatorship or autocracy even of our times." (ANSA).
